SimpleSodium Bicarbonate-Carbonate spring

An alkaline simple thermal spring drawn from the Nyunokawa valley. At pH 9.3 it sits in Japan's beauty-water family — strongly enough alkaline to give skin the characteristic slippery feel. Mineralization is light at only 297 mg/kg, so the water reads as soft and gentle rather than chemically loud, with the alkaline pH carrying the sensory signature on its own.

Good for

Smooth skin

Bicarbonate and alkalinity gently lift dead keratin while silica hydrates, leaving skin smooth. This is the basis of the beautifying-water (bijin-no-yu 美人の湯) reputation.

dry, rough skin

Recovery

Warmth and buoyancy lower stress markers and improve sleep; habitual bathing is linked to lower rates of depression.

fatigue, stress
